public void setPowerPhase(String powerPhase)
The power option that you can provide for hardware.
Single-phase AC feed: 200 V to 277 V, 50 Hz or 60 Hz
Three-phase AC feed: 346 V to 480 V, 50 Hz or 60 Hz

public void setPowerConnector(String powerConnector)
The power connector that Amazon Web Services should plan to provide for connections to the hardware. Note the
correlation between PowerPhase
and PowerConnector
.
Single-phase AC feed
L6-30P – (common in US); 30A; single phase
IEC309 (blue) – P+N+E, 6hr; 32 A; single phase
Three-phase AC feed
AH530P7W (red) – 3P+N+E, 7hr; 30A; three phase
AH532P6W (red) – 3P+N+E, 6hr; 32A; three phase

public void setUplinkCount(String uplinkCount)
Racks come with two Outpost network devices. Depending on the supported uplink speed at the site, the Outpost
network devices provide a variable number of uplinks. Specify the number of uplinks for each Outpost network
device that you intend to use to connect the rack to your network. Note the correlation between
UplinkGbps
and UplinkCount
.
1Gbps - Uplinks available: 1, 2, 4, 6, 8
10Gbps - Uplinks available: 1, 2, 4, 8, 12, 16
40 and 100 Gbps- Uplinks available: 1, 2, 4

public void setOpticalStandard(String opticalStandard)
The type of optical standard that you will use to attach the Outpost to your network. This field is dependent on uplink speed, fiber type, and distance to the upstream device. For more information about networking requirements for racks, see Network in the Amazon Web Services Outposts User Guide.
OPTIC_10GBASE_SR
: 10GBASE-SR
OPTIC_10GBASE_IR
: 10GBASE-IR
OPTIC_10GBASE_LR
: 10GBASE-LR
OPTIC_40GBASE_SR
: 40GBASE-SR
OPTIC_40GBASE_ESR
: 40GBASE-ESR
OPTIC_40GBASE_IR4_LR4L
: 40GBASE-IR (LR4L)
OPTIC_40GBASE_LR4
: 40GBASE-LR4
OPTIC_100GBASE_SR4
: 100GBASE-SR4
OPTIC_100GBASE_CWDM4
: 100GBASE-CWDM4
OPTIC_100GBASE_LR4
: 100GBASE-LR4
OPTIC_100G_PSM4_MSA
: 100G PSM4 MSA
OPTIC_1000BASE_LX
: 1000Base-LX
OPTIC_1000BASE_SX
: 1000Base-SX
